2/06/25 | Red Sox predicted to bring back veteran All-Star infielder for 2025. With just days until the start of their Spring Training camp at JetBlue Park in Fort Myers, Florida, the Boston Red Sox are still in conversations with multiple players and teams to improve their roster for the 2025 season and beyond. Boston entered the offseason with a few specific needs, including a right-handed bat to balance out their lineup and defensive help in their infield. While they've yet to make a significant move to help with either of those issues, Bleacher Report's Joel Reuter predicted that the Red Sox will sign old friend Jose Iglesias to be their starting second baseman on Opening Day. "Veteran Jose Iglesias could be the perfect stopgap to give Kristian Campbell and Marcelo Mayer a bit more time in the minors to begin the 2025 season," Reuter wrote.
